The Four Steps of Hydrafacial Treatment
The Hydrafacial procedure consists of four steps that will revitalize and cleanse your skin. These include:
First Step: Cleaning
The hydropeel tip in conjunction with a targeted deep cleansing solution removes the outermost layer of oil and debris from the skin’s surface.
Step 2: Exfoliation
To exfoliate debris (dead skin), a mild chemical peel using a glycolic and salicylic acid combination is applied. By lowering the pH of the skin and breaking the bonds holding the top dead layers of skin together, the chemical peel helps remove dead skin gently and painlessly.
Step 3: Extraction
To further remove these contaminants from deep within the pores, blackheads, whiteheads, and sebum are easily removed with painless vortex suction.
Step 4: Infusion
In this step, the skin is enriched with antioxidants and hyaluronic acid to keep it hydrated, protected, and healthy. Hydrafacials leave skin feeling silky smooth and looking radiant.
